CYNTHIA COE TANGRY, 65, passed away peacefully, with her family by her side, Friday morning, June 23, 2023, at Pines of Peace in Ontario, NY.

Friends and Family are invited to call Saturday, (July 8), from 1 p.m. to 4 p.m. at the Alton United Methodist Church, 8575 Ridge Rd, Alton. A memorial service will follow at the church with burial in the Alton Cemetery.

She was born on November 23, 1957, in Sodus the daughter of the late Norton Vance and Iva (Lasher) Coe. Cindy received her Bachelor's Degree from Geneseo, worked within the Sodus Central School District and the DeValk, Power, Lair and Warner Law Office for many years. She loved to learn, had a passion and talent for art, enjoyed gardening and watching birds, but most of all she loved her family and friends.

Cindy is survived by her daughter, Allison (Rob) Abraham; her son, Thomas (Trinity) Tangry; brothers, Randall (Joan) Coe, Norton (Paula) Coe; sisters, Sylvia Coe and Lisa Coe; several nieces and nephews and many many friends who she loved as family.

Besides her parents, Cindy is preceded in death by her brother Gregory Norton Coe; a sister Maria "Ria" Coe Knapp; a very dear friend Michael Boone.
